Lacunarity and Period-doubling
We show that the deviation from power laws of the scaling of chaotic measures such as Lyapunov exponents and topological entropy is periodic in the logarithm of the distance from the accumulation of period doubling. متن کاملChaotic Period Doubling
The period doubling renormalization operator was introduced by M. Feigenbaum and by P. Coullet and C. Tresser in the nineteen-seventieth to study the asymptotic small scale geometry of the attractor of one-dimensional systems which are at the transition from simple to chaotic dynamics.
